@rjellew No. They are separate.
If you check the registration for Spring 2019, there were 119 total seats in 112, i.e. 119 accepted to the full program.
There were 36 total seats in 209, i.e. the mobility program.
They can change those numbers as they see fit and it isn't always a set number. If they only have 32 that they think can actually succeed in the mobility program, they can choose to only take 32. Like if there are 32 students with 38 or more points and then a bit gap and the rest are 34 or lower, that would be a reasonable place for a cutoff. Same with the full program. These are general ballparks of how many are typically accepted in a given semester based on past trends and what we have heard directly from the nursing department staff.
